Abstract

The utility model provides a fire ladder with handrails, which relates to the technical field of fire ladders and comprises a stand column, wherein a transverse rod is fixedly arranged on the right side of the stand column, a fixed block is fixedly arranged at the bottom end of the stand column, a rotating rod A is fixedly arranged on the side surface of the fixed block, a rotating block is rotatably connected to the surface of the rotating rod A, a protection pad is fixedly arranged at the bottom end of the rotating block, a more convenient use mode is realized, when the fire ladder is used, the holding block is held to lift upwards, the holding block is held under the action of a chute to drive a sliding plate to slide upwards in the stand column, when the sliding plate is completely opened, the handle is held to pull backwards, so that the handle can be used after the rotating block contacts the inner wall of the bottom end of a limiting groove, and the condition that the fire ladder falls off due to the fact that a user's palm sweats in the long-time use process, and the injury condition of the user's hands is caused by the fact that the traditional fire ladder is not designed with additional supporting structures is avoided.

Compared with the prior art, the utility model has the advantages and positive effects that:
1. according to the utility model, the limit groove, the rotating rod B, the rotating block, the handle, the sliding chute, the sliding plate, the pinching block and the soft cushion are arranged, so that a more convenient use mode is realized, the pinching block is pinched to lift upwards when the fire ladder is used, the pinching block is pinched to drive the sliding plate to slide upwards in the upright post under the action of the sliding chute, when the sliding plate is completely opened, the pinching handle is pinched to pull backwards, the handle rotates backwards through the rotating rod B, and the fire ladder can be used after the rotating block contacts with the inner wall of the bottom end of the limit groove, thereby avoiding the situation that the fire ladder falls off due to slipping of the hands of a user in the long-time use process because no additional supporting structure is designed, and the injury of the user is caused.
2. According to the utility model, the stability of the fire ladder is better improved by arranging the fixing plate, the ground thorns and the anti-slip pad, when the fire ladder is used in places with more soil, the ground thorns at the bottom ends of the protection pads can be penetrated into the soil, and the fixing plate and the anti-slip pad can also clamp the soil, so that the stability of the fire ladder is improved, the condition that the fire ladder is inclined due to soil slipping in use is prevented, and the condition that the fire ladder is inclined due to the fact that the ground thorns cannot penetrate into the soil in use is avoided.

Working principle: before use, the pinching block 13 is pinched first to lift upwards, the pinching block 13 is pinched under the action of the chute 11 to drive the sliding plate 12 to slide upwards in the upright post 1, when the sliding plate 12 slides completely into the chute 11, the cushion 14 can firmly clamp the sliding plate 12 in the chute 11 to prevent the sliding plate 12 from sliding downwards, then the pinching handle 10 is pinched again to pull backwards, the rotating block 9 rotates backwards in the limiting groove 7 through the rotating rod B8, when the surface of the rotating block 9 contacts the bottom end of the limiting groove 7, the upright post 1 is placed at a position required to be used, the anti-skid pad 17 at the bottom end of the fixed plate 15 contacts the ground, the rotating block 5 at the top end of the protection pad 6 rotates on two sides of the fixed block 3 through the rotating rod A4, the protection pad 6 and the ground are made to be horizontal, at the moment, the anti-slip pad 17 can avoid slipping in the use process, and in the use process, if people feel that people hold the cross bar 2, people can choose to hold the handle 10 for continuous use without habit or discomfort, when people use the anti-slip pad in places with more soil, the ground thorns 16 at the bottom ends of the protection pad 6 can firmly prick the soil, the fixing plate 15 and the anti-slip pad 17 can be clamped in the soil, so that the situation that the anti-slip pad falls down due to the excessive slipping of the soil is avoided, after the use is finished, the handle 10 is turned into the limit groove 7, and the pinching block 13 is pinched to pull downwards, so that the sliding plate 12 covers the limit groove 7, and the phenomenon that dust, sundries or soil fall into the limit groove 7 to cause the rotation of the rotary block 9 when the anti-slip pad is not used is avoided.
